Shuffle iT Forum

Dominion => Bug Reports => Game Log Issues => Topic started by: kingdedede on 29 December 2017, 02:45:48 AM

Title: log shows too much
Post by: kingdedede on 29 December 2017, 02:45:48 AM
Game #10027983, my opponent had requested an undo after playing a Cartographer (I don't remember specifically when the undo was requested), I accepted it, then the log messed up with what was shown for Menagerie:

Turn 12 - rainshifter
r plays a Menagerie.
r reveals 3 Coppers, an Apothecary, an Estate, a Silver and a Gold.    <--- too many cards revealed here
r draws 3 cards.
r plays a Cartographer.
r draws a card.
r looks at 4 cards.
r topdecks 4 cards.

I know that too many cards were revealed because I remember my opponent having 7 cards in hand when playing the Cartographer.
Title: Re: log shows too much
Post by: Ingix on 30 December 2017, 11:44:57 AM
Thanks for reporting this! I'm pretty sure it is the same problem that others and I have previously found when reloading a game (which AFAIK uses the same infrastructure as undoing). What happens is that the log will now list the current contents of the players hand (for Menagerie), instead of the contents at the time when it happened. So you got to see what your opponent had in hand after the Menagerie (if that is the point to which the undo happened).
Title: Re: log shows too much
Post by: Stef on 03 January 2018, 04:43:13 PM
yes thanks for reporting... this is a lot worse then I realized and I fixed it today (so it will be in the next release).